Output 155a04f5134023fb64b84cd059df966d7770833d3d14ad8624634e008b7f642b:9

value
3700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375be204e276266adb1a784c7c514c8834d48 OP_EQUAL
address
3BMEXaWfzqTB8H62GkGBUtyxRzRT9gUiwK
transaction
155a04f5134023fb64b84cd059df966d7770833d3d14ad8624634e008b7f642b
spent
true